The Solent Sky Museum is an aviation museum located in Southampton, England. It showcases the rich aviation heritage of the Solent area, which has played a significant role in the development of aviation technology. Visitors can expect to see a variety of aircraft, engines, models, photographs, and other aviation-related items on display. Here are some of the highlights of what you can expect to see at the Solent Sky Museum:

  1. Supermarine Spitfire: This iconic British fighter plane from World War II is one of the most recognizable aircraft in history. Visitors can see a fully restored example of the plane on display at the museum.
  2. Southampton Airport Exhibition: This exhibit showcases the history of the city’s airport, including its role as a major hub for airmail and passenger flights during the early 20th century.
  3. Avro Anson: This twin-engine aircraft was widely used by the Royal Air Force during World War II. Visitors can see a restored example of the plane on display at the museum.
  4. Engine Collection: The museum has an impressive collection of aircraft engines, including examples from some of the earliest days of aviation. Visitors can see how engines have evolved over the years and learn about their inner workings.
  5. Model Collection: The museum has an extensive collection of scale models of aircraft, which visitors can admire and study in detail. This is a great way to see how different aircraft designs have changed over time.
  6. Photograph Collection: The museum has a large collection of photographs, including many that have never been seen before. These provide a fascinating glimpse into the history of aviation and the people who have helped shape it.
